Course Content

• Introduction to Text Mining and Archaeological Applications
• Data Preprocessing for Archaeological Texts (Cleaning, Normalization)
• Named Entity Recognition (NER) for Archaeological Data
• Topic Modeling and its Application in Archaeological Research (Latent Dirichlet Allocation, LDA)
• Sentiment Analysis in Archaeological Narratives
• Network Analysis of Archaeological Texts (Social Networks, Knowledge Graphs)
• Geospatial Text Mining and Archaeological Site Analysis
• Visualizing Archaeological Text Mining Results
• Ethical Considerations in Archaeological Text Mining
